FL gravity & density separators for minerals

Dense media separation utilises a medium with a density in between the density of the ore and the gangue (commercially worthless) particles. When introduced to this medium, particles either float or sink, depending on their density, as relative to the medium. Dislocation Density Reduction in SIMOX (Separation by ...

SIMOX (Separation by IMplanted OXygen) dislocation density in the surface-Si layer was reduced by a multi-energy single implantation process. In this process, implantation energy was reduced from 200 keV to 150 keV midway through a 1.6×10 18 /cm 2 oxygen dose. DENSITY SEPARATORS | Classification and Flotation Systems

The CFS Density Separator is a hydraulic classification device consisting of an upper paralleled-walled section of square or rectangular cross-section, and a lower section consisting of one or more pyramidal discharge units. Separator (oil production) - Wikipedia

The term separator in oilfield terminology designates a pressure vessel used for separating well fluids produced from oil and gas wells into gaseous and liquid components. Simulation of multi-stage gravity separation circuits by ...

Because separator efficiency is primarily determined by size and density, bivariate partition function provides a more meaningful and quantitative assessment of the steady state performance of both stand-alone and multi-stage separators than the more commonly invoked partition functions in a single particle attribute, namely, size or density.
